“Financial wellbeing is about feeling secure and in control. It’s knowing that you can pay the bills today, can deal with the unexpected, and are on track for a healthy financial future. In short: feeling confident and empowered.”

We know that many of those working in health and social care across the East of England are struggling financially – perhaps with debt, savings, or confidence in managing money.

Financial wellbeing is often not spoken about which is why we are bringing you this support from MoneyHelper. MoneyHelper is a new consumer service from the Money and Pensions Service. It provides free, impartial help that is quick to find, easy to use and backed by the government and aims to help everyone make the most of their money and pensions.
